Sec. 2154.151. MANUFACTURER'S LICENSE

  • (a) A person manufacturing, storing, possessing, and selling fireworks constructed by that person must have a manufacturer's license.

    (b) The commissioner shall set and collect an annual manufacturer's license fee in an amount not to exceed $1,000.

    (c) A licensed manufacturer may sell:

    (1) Fireworks 1.4G only to a licensed distributor or jobber; and

    (2) Fireworks 1.3G only to a licensed distributor or pyrotechnic operator, or to a fireworks public display permit holder for use in public fireworks displays in this state.

    (d) A licensed manufacturer may manufacture, store, possess, and sell an item other than a permissible firework if the item is only for sale and delivery to authorized persons in a state in which the item is permissible.

    (e) A licensed manufacturer may be required to submit samples of all fireworks to the state fire marshal for approval.

Acts 1999, 76th Leg., ch. 388, Sec. 1, eff. Sept. 1, 1999.
